Transaction 23f2401ed69051ba4ddf7d18f078c84d3b1be90daeef67d19f06b7b56be269f3
1 Input
1 Output
-
23f2401ed69051ba4ddf7d18f078c84d3b1be90daeef67d19f06b7b56be269f3:0
- value
- 20030688
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5da7aec1ef248359f445a7432d8f52cd7edc529c OP_EQUAL
- address
- 3AEDeBJpZLTmj7VypsniG7YFQvg83xt7ZE